    Why are there no video and audio from my Globo Digital Cable DVB-C Receiver?
    • R
      Renee AdamsAug 13, 2025
      If you're experiencing a lack of both video and audio with your Globo Receiver, here are a few things to check: * Ensure the receiver is powered ON and not in standby mode. * Verify that the RCA Jack or SCART cable is securely connected to the video input port on your TV. * Confirm that the correct channel or video output is selected on your television. * Adjust the brightness level on your TV. * Ensure your TV is set to the correct receiving channel. * For Slave units, check the F-type connector and RF cables for secure and correct connections, including the Remote sensor Adaptor Box.

    How to fix no sound on Globo Receiver?
    • H
      heather43Aug 16, 2025
      If there is no sound from your Globo Receiver, try the following: * Check the connection of the audio cables. * Adjust the volume level to ensure it's not too low. * Press the Mute button on the RCU to deactivate muting function. * Verify that your audio device is set to the correct source.

    What to do if Globo Digital Cable DVB-C is not responding to the remote control?
    • D
      Dorothy FowlerAug 20, 2025
      If your Globo Receiver is on but not responding to the remote control, consider the following: * Replace the batteries in the remote, ensuring they are inserted correctly. * Make sure you are pointing the remote control in the right direction. * If you are using a slaver, check the slaver RCU sensor, the red LED should be on when the sensor is working.

    What to do if Globo Receiver shows 'NO TV program'?
    • L
      Lee SmithAug 31, 2025
      If your Globo Receiver is on but you only see the message “NO TV program” with no picture or sound, it could be due to the channel not being available. Try scanning channels. It could also be that the channel is scrambled, in which case you should ask your local dealer or channel provider about subscription of the channel.
